Sublime Worlds: Early Modern French Literature

Autor Emma Gilby
en Limba Engleză Hardback – 12 dec 2006
This book offers, in each case, intimate critical readings which spin out into broad interrogations about knowledge and experience in early modern French literature. It considers the ineffability of some kinds of experience alongside everyday human communication and encounters.
